Whale Alert: 50M XRP ($124M) Moved From Wallet Tagged to Ripple Co-Founder Chris Larsen to Unknown Address — On-Chain Transfer Puts XRP Traders on Watch

According to the source, Whale Alert reported that 50,000,000 XRP valued at approximately $124 million was transferred on Oct 20, 2025 from a wallet it tags as belonging to Ripple co-founder Chris Larsen to an unlabeled address (source: Whale Alert). Whale Alert indicates the recipient is an unknown address with no exchange tag, so the post-transfer destination is not identified as a centralized exchange by its labeling data (source: Whale Alert). Whale Alert’s tagging framework allows traders to monitor any subsequent hops from the recipient to exchange-tagged wallets to assess potential liquidity impacts (source: Whale Alert).

Yellow's Strategic Meeting with Macedonian PM: Trustless Trading Revolution Backed by Ripple

According to @CryptoMichNL, Yellow achieved a significant milestone by having @AlexisYellow meet with the Prime Minister of Macedonia. The meeting's goal is to establish a decentralized framework for trustless trading, which could revolutionize the trading landscape. Notably, Yellow is supported by Ripple's Chris Larsen, who spearheaded a $10M Seed Funding round, indicating strong financial backing and potential for substantial market impact.

Key Developments in Cryptocurrency: Ripple, VanEck, and Komainu

According to CCData_io, there are three significant developments in the cryptocurrency market today. Ripple's co-founder Chris Larsen has donated $10 million in XRP to Kamala Harris' campaign, indicating a notable intersection of cryptocurrency and politics. VanEck has announced that its Solana (SOL) ETN now offers staking rewards for investors across the European Union, potentially attracting more interest in Solana investments. Additionally, Komainu is set to acquire the Singapore-based crypto custodian Propine, which could expand its influence in the Asian crypto market.
